  • what: In the current study, JEG-3 and JAR were similar to primary CTB cultures for most of the cell adhesion markers studied, but in contrast to primary EVT cultures these cell lines expressed no or minimal amounts of HLA-C and HLA-G and did not secrete sHLA-G . . .
